The Brazil Securities Commission (CVM) has begun adjudicating an administrative sanctioning proceeding against BDO RCS Auditores Independentes SS and its technical lead, Alfredo Ferreira Marques Filho, over alleged irregularities in the independent audit of the financial statements of Osasco Properties Fundo de Investimento em Participações Multiestratégia for the financial years ended 29 February 2016 and 28 February 2017. The proceeding was opened by the Superintendence of Accounting and Auditing Standards and focuses on alleged non-compliance with items 23, 24 and 25 of NBC TA 540, framed as potential breaches of Article 25(IV) and Article 20 of CVM Instruction 308. Reporting Director João Accioly voted to deem the accusation defective in relation to Article 20 and to acquit both respondents of the alleged breach of Article 25(IV); CVM President João Pedro Nascimento supported the rapporteur’s conclusions while adding observations. Deliberations were suspended after Director Otto Lobo requested time to review the case file, and Director Marina Copola did not participate in the session due to an institutional engagement.
